Interim Orders
Summary: The Additional Sessions Judge at Panvel rejected bail applications filed by both accused (Nilesh Laxman Deshmukh and Arjun Devkar) in an NDPS case involving seizure of 34.4 kg ganja. The court found both accused were in conscious possession of the contraband and dismissed their claims of procedural violations and false implication, applying the rigors of Section 37 of the NDPS Act.
